... MICROPHONES Microphones measure sound pressure. Inside a Knowles microphone is a thin flexible diaphragm, an electrically charged plate, and an amplifier (Fig. 1). The output voltage is proportional to changes in the small separation between the diaphragm and the charged plate (Fig. 2). As sound pressure inside the front cavity increases, the diaphragm is pushed closer to the plate. As the pressure decreases, it moves further away. ... SPEAKERS The speaker converts an electrical signal into sound. A cross section of a typical Knowles speaker is shown in Fig. 3. The basic components of the speaker are: a coil of wire, a metal U-shaped reed called the armature, a pair of permanent magnets, a drive rod, and a diaphragm.
